Monte Nido & Affiliates, LLC seeks a compassionate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to support clients in our specialized eating disorder treatment programs. In this role, you’ll provide direct nursing care, monitor vitals and medications, and support therapeutic interventions in collaboration with an interdisciplinary team. You’ll foster a safe, recovery-focused environment rooted in empathy, integrity, and evidence-based practices, while benefiting from ongoing professional development and meaningful, client-centered work.
Responsibilities- Provide direct patient care including assessments, vitals monitoring, and basic nursing interventions.
- Administer and document medications per provider orders and facility protocols.
- Monitor clients’ physical and emotional status and promptly report changes to the RN or provider.
- Support meal and snack times, observing clients for safety and adherence to treatment plans.
- Assist with implementation of individualized treatment and safety plans in collaboration with the care team.
- Maintain accurate, timely clinical documentation in the medical record.
- Participate in interdisciplinary team meetings and communicate client progress.
- Educate clients and families on medical aspects of eating disorders and recovery.
- Support crisis prevention and de-escalation following established protocols.
- Uphold infection control, confidentiality, and regulatory standards at all times.
